Tugas pertemuan 10 OAK

 Operating System Support

Pengertian Operating System Support

Sistem operasi atau dalam bahasa Inggris: Operating System atau OS adalah perangkat lunak sistem yang bertugas untuk melakukan control dan manajemen perangkat keras serta operasi-operasi dasar sistem,termasuk menjalankan software aplikasi seperti program-program pengolah kata dan browser web.

Secara umum, Sistem Operasi adalah software pada lapisan pertama yang ditaruh pada memori komputer pada saat komputer dinyalakan. Sedangkan software-software lainnya dijalankan setelah Sistem Operasi berjalan,dan Sistem Operasi akan melakukan layanan inti umum untuk software-software itu. Layanan inti umum tersebut seperti akses ke disk manajemen memori, skeduling task, dan antar-muka user.Sehingga masing-masing software tidak perlu lagi melakukan tugas-tugas inti umum tersebut, karena dapat dilayani dan dilakukan oleh Sistem Operasi.Bagian kode yang melakukan tugas-tugas inti dan umum tersebut dinamakan dengan kernel suatu Sistem Operasi.


Sistem Operasi secara umum terdiri dari beberapa bagian :
a. Mekanisme Boot, yaitu meletakan kernel ke dalam memory kernel, kernel dapat dikatakan sebagai inti dari Sistem Operasi.

b. Command Interpreter atau Shell, bertugas untuk membaca input berupa perintah dan menyediakan beberapa fungsi standar dan fungsi dasar yang dapat dipanggil oleh aplikasi/program maupun piranti lunak lain.

c. Driver untuk berinteraksi dengan hardware sekaligus mengontrol kinerja hardware.

d. Resource Allocator Sistem Operasi bertugas mengatur dan mengalokasikan sumber daya dari perangkat.

e. Handler berperan dalam mengendalikan sistem perangkat agar terhindar dari kekeliruan (error) dan penggunaan sumber daya yang tidak perlu.

SEJARAH DAN PERKEMBANGAN SISTEM OPERASI
Menurut Tanebaum, Sistem Operasi mengalami perkembangan yang dapat dibagi ke dalam 4 generasi:

a. Generasi Awal
Perkembangan awal Sistem Operasi masih dilakukan secara manual dalam artian belum muncul adanya Sistem Operasi yang secara otomatis artinyabelum mendukung layanan pekerjaan yang dapat dilakukan dalam 1 rangkaian.

b. Generasi Kedua
Di generasi ini sudah diperkenalkannya perkejaan yang dapat dilakukan dalam 1 rangkaian atau biasa disebut dengan Batch Proccessing System.

c. Generasi Ketiga
Pada generasi ketiga, Sistem Operasi sudah mendukung layanan Multi-User, Multi-Programming dan Batch Proccessing System (Multi-Task).

d. Generasi Keempat
Di masa ini, sudah diperkenankannya GUI (Graphical User Interface) yang artinya Sistem Operasi memiliki tampilan dan dengan bermodalkan mouse,End-User dapat menjalankan aplikasi/porgram atau piranti lunak.

e. Generasi Selanjutnya
Pada generasi selanjutnya diperkenalkan Sistem Operasi yang berada dalam sebuah Sistem Operasi, ini adalah contoh sebuah Sistem Operasi berbasikan Website yang berkerja di dalam sebuah Sistem Operasi. Dan generasi selanjutnya diperkenalkanlah Sistem Operasi bergerak (Mobile) pada perangkat bergerak seperti PDA, Poket PC, dan lain sebagainya.


Digenerasi selanjutnya diperkenalkan juga teknologi Sistem Operasi jaringan yang sifatnya virtual, sehingga dalam 1 jaringan hanya diinstal 1 buah Sistem Operasi pada Perangkat yang bertugas menjadi Server.Selain itu, diperkenalkan pula Cross Platform Operating System yang artinya dapat menggabungkan 2 Sistem Operasi berbeda seperti : Linux danWindows.

Selain fungsi di atas, operating system memiliki fungsi spesifik lainnya. berikut adalah fungsi dari operating system: 
- memuat, mengeksekusi, dan menjalankan sebuah program.
- menjaga keamanan data dari serangan siber. operating system yang baik memiliki fitur untuk menjaga data dan program agar tetap aman. 
- mengatur disk(media penyimpanan). hal ini termasuk mengelola seluruh drive yang terpasang di komputer; seperti hard drive, optical disk drives, dan flash drive.
- mengatur proses yang berjalan. operating system dirancang untuk mengalokasikan sumber daya dan mengatur berbagai proses komputer. misalnya, membagikan informasi, melindungi proses komputer, dan sinkronisasi proses komputer. 
- mengontrol perangkat. operating system akan membuka atau memblokir akses perangkat, seperti CD/DVD dan USB. jika perangkat terdeteksi memiliki masalah seperti virus, sistem operasi akan memblokir perangkat dan memberikan notifikasi masalah tersebut. 
- mengontrol proses percetakan. sistem operasi akan mengontrol printer yang terhubung ke komputer dan mengatur materi apa saja yang harus dicetak.
- menampilkan antarmuka atau yang biasa disebut user interface(UI). User interface adalah bagian dari operating system yang memungkinkan pengguna untuk memasukkan dan menerima informasi. Lalu, termasuk pula dengan menu jendela, dan metode interaksi antara pengguna yang digunakan. 

Operating System Paling Populer
Ada lima jenis utama operating system kelima jenis OS tersebut telah dijalankan diberbagai perangkat ponsel, komputer, laptop, atau tablet.
1. Microsoft windows
2. Apple macOS
3. Android
4. Apple iOS
5. Linux

Tujuan Operating System

Tujuan utama dari operating systems adalah menyediakan platform tempat pengguna dapat menjalankan program dengan cara yang nyaman dan efisien.

Koordinasi perangkat keras harus tepat untuk memastikan kerja yang benar dari sistem komputer dan untuk mencegah program pengguna mengganggu kerja sistem yang benar.

Sebagai contoh, ini dapat kita analogikan seperti seorang atasan memberi perintah kepada pegawai atau karyawannya, dan dengan cara yang sama kita meminta atau meneruskan perintah kita ke Operating System (OS).

a. Kelebihan operating system

Berikut ini merupakan beberapa keuntungan atau kelebihan Operating System atau OS yang harus kalian ketahu:

  • Memungkinkan Anda menyembunyikan detail harfware (perangkat keras) dengan membuat abstraksi.
  • Mudah digunakan dengan Graphical User Interface (GUI).
  • Menawarkan environment (lingkungan) di mana pengguna dapat menjalankan program atau aplikasi.
  • Sistem operasi harus dapat memastikan bahwa sistem komputer dapat nyaman untuk digunakan.
  • Sistem operasi bertindak sebagai perantara antara aplikasi dan komponen perangkat keras.
  • OS menyediakan sumber daya sistem komputer dengan format yang mudah digunakan.
  • OS juga bertindak sebagai perantara antara semua perangkat keras dan perangkat lunak sistem.
b. Kekurangan operating system 

Kemudian, untuk kerugiannya sendiri, ada beberapa hal yang menjadi kelemahan dari pada Operating System atau OS sehingga kebanyakan para pakar dan ahli komputer lebih memilih menggunakan komputer dengan basis command (perintah) alih-alih menggunakannya secara langsung.

Di bawah ini adalah beberapa kekurangan dalam OS atau Operating System yang perlu kalian ketahui untuk diantisipasi:

  • Jika ada masalah yang terjadi di OS, Anda mungkin kehilangan semua konten yang telah disimpan di sistem Anda.
  • Perangkat lunak sistem operasi terbilang cukup mahal untuk organisasi atau perusahaan yang berukuran kecil, dimana hal itu tentunya akan menambah beban, khususnya biaya pada mereka.
  • OS atau Operating System tidak pernah sepenuhnya aman karena ancaman dapat terjadi kapan saja.
Latihan 

1. Pengertian sistem operasi secara umum ialah ?
a.Pengelola seluruh SDM
b.Pengelola seluruh sumber-dana
c.Pengelola sebagian SDM
d.Pengelola seluruh sumber-daya
e.Pengelola seluruh sumber-tenaga

2. Sistem operasi juga sering di sebut ?
a.Resource Allocator
b.Resource of the power
c.Resource of Engine
d.Search System
e.Resource Humanity

3. Job yang dikerjakan dalam satu rangkaian,lalu dieksekusi secara berurutan di sebut?
a.Batch Processing Systemb
Power Supply
c.Pogramming Control
d.Random Access Memory
e.Cental Processing Unit

4. Di bawah ini merupakan komponen SISTEM KOMPUTER, kecuali ?
a.Users
b.Hardware
c.Electrical Power
d.Software
e.Operating System dan Applications programs

5. Berikut beberapa Manfaat distributed systems pada Operating system, kecuali?
a.Slow time on Compute
b.Reliability
c.Faster Time on Compute– load sharing
d.Resources Sharing.
e.Komunikasi

6. Istilah Monitor mode di sebut juga dengan istilah ?
a.Sistem Ready
b.Monitor Request
c.Monitor stanby
d.Kernel mode atau system mode
e.Standby

7. Struktur sebuah sistem komputer dapat dibagi menjadi beberapa bagian di antaranya kecuali?
a.Power Supply
b.Sistem Operasi Komputer
c.Proteksi Perangkat Keras
d.Struktur I/O dan Struktur Penyimpanan
e.Storage Hierarchy

8. Interupsi Hardware dalam Device terdiri dari ?
a.Resource Sharing dan Limit stack
b.Rest System
c.Reability dan Komunikasi
d.Polling dan vectored interrupt system
e.Resource Programe

9. Base Register adalah ?
a.Resource Sharing dan Limit stack
b.Alamat eksternal Memory
c.Alamat Internal Memory
d.Alamat memori fisik awal yang dialokasikan/ boleh digunakan user
e.Nilai batas dari alamat memori fisik awal yang boleh dipakai User

10. Besarnya jangkauan memori yang di ijinkan dikenal dengan istilah ?
a.Range address
b.Limit Stack
c.Limit register
d.Total Register
e.Base register

Source : onlinelearning.uhamka.ac.id/  

Comments

Popular posts from this blog

Tugas pertemuan 4 OAK

Tugas10 PDS23

Tugas 1 PDS23 (Siti Anisah-2103015047)